3 Postland Station Cottages is a charming former railway worker’s cottage, historically linked to the nearby Postland railway station, which once served the rural Fenland community along the Great Northern and Great Eastern Joint Railway. Built in the late 19th century, the cottage formed part of a small cluster of homes supporting the operation of the line, which opened in 1867 and played an important role in regional transport before closing in the 1960s. The former railway line, now a quiet and characterful feature of the landscape behind the property, adds a unique sense of heritage and openness, reflecting the area’s rich transport history while offering a peaceful rural setting today.
